For what it's worth, the Topping D10 (no experience with the D10s) has worked well for me as a USB to S/PDIF converter. I like that it doesn't need separate power and that it has a sample rate display. It is bit perfect.
I cannot recommend the miniDSP USBStreamer B (should you stumble upon it) because it is too picky with TOSLINK cables, especially at higher sample rates.

I will save you the hassle, same setup but a Dell 5090 Micro pc on the downstairs MRX740, just got my SMSL P0100 (actually 2 now because they lost one then it showed up) The topping was problematic so much so Toppin did offer me to return it to them at my cost. So my friend gave me his D10B, same issues wouldn't stay locked Tidal and Qobuz would just drop out mostly on 88 and 96 tracks. the SMSL is working flawlessly.
